Act & Section |
s.91 Australian Securities and Investments Commission |
|
Type |
Recovery of expenses of investigation |
|
Process |
ASIC Investigation costs |
|
What |
ASIC recovery of expenses of investigation |
|
Observations |
In general terms ASIC is responsible for the costs of its investigation under Division 1 [Part 3—Investigations and information-gathering Division 1—Investigations]: s. 90. However, s. 91 provides exceptions that, from time to time, ASIC seek to utilise. ASIC can seek to recover their costs of investigation in the following circumstances: (a) Following conviction of a person for an offence against a aw of the Commonwealth, State or Territory; or (b) Where an award or declaration or other order is made against person in a court proceeding; or (c) Where a person is convicted of an offence against Division 2 [Unconscionable conduct and consumer protection in relation to financial services] of Part 2 [Australian Securities and Investments Commission and consumer protection in relation to financial services] in a prosecution; or (d) Where a judgment is awarded, or a declaration or other order is made, against a person under Division 2 of Part 2 in a proceeding in a court; where the proceedings began as a result of an investigation under Division 1, ASIC may make one of the following orders: (e) The person pay the whole or specified part of ASIC’s expenses of the investigation; (f) Reimburse ASIC for specified expenses incurred by ASIC in the investigation; (g) Pay the costs of the investigation, reimburse ASIC for costs paid out and reimburse for the cost of remuneration of ASIC staff. ASIC must make their determination in writing stating how and when the payment or reimbursement is to be paid. A person who fails to comply with this provision is exposed to a penalty of 120 penalty units. If the amount is not paid, ASIC may register it as a judgment debt and seek debt recovery processes. |
